It's important to think through strategies when it comes to negotiating your salary and think through what you are really worth.

Research Average Salaries

Salaries vary dramatically due to a variety of factors, including location, industry, education level, experience, and employer budget. What you make at a position in one location may be significantly more or less in another location. Consider both local and national statistics for a clearer picture. Be sure to bring this information along to show a prospective employer.

Practice

Like all other areas of life, practice makes perfect. There is value in practicing your negotiating skills with family members or a friend before you head to the negotiating table. Make sure your loved one offers some resistance so you can practice what you will say when the time comes.

Give a Wide Margin

It's best to be as general as possible, so you don't end up with a lowball offer. On the other hand, you don't want to demand so much that they don't even consider hiring you. You can do this by giving a wide range you're looking for, or even telling the interviewers roughly how much money you've made in the past few years. Just like with writing an effective resume, how you present yourself during the salary negotiations makes a big difference in whether you get the job or not.
